On the state salary schedule

Postings for this role cite state pay Ranges 16, 18. On the current GG schedule (basic pay, before geographic differential):

RangeStep A (new hire)Step F (~5 yrs)
Range 16$62,049/yr $74,100/yr
Range 18$71,526/yr $84,903/yr

Duty stations outside Anchorage add a geographic differential of up to 60% on top of these figures. Full tables: Alaska state salary schedule.

What State of Alaska salary range is a Investigator?

State of Alaska postings for Investigator use salary ranges 16, 18. Exact pay is set by range and step on the state salary schedule, plus a geographic differential of up to 60 percent depending on duty station.
